Appendiceal cancer refers to malignant tumors that develop in the appendix, a small organ attached to the large intestine. This type of cancer is rare and comprises a diverse range of tumors, including carcinoid tumors, mucinous adenocarcinomas, and goblet cell carcinoids. Appendiceal cancer can be aggressive and often presents with vague symptoms, making early detection challenging. Timely diagnosis and appropriate treatment are crucial for better patient outcomes.

Category-wise Insights

  1. Surgical Treatment: Surgery plays a critical role in the management of appendiceal cancer. Appendectomy, the surgical removal of the appendix, is the primary treatment for early-stage tumors. Cytoreductive surgery, combined with HIPEC, is effective in advanced cases, aiming to remove visible tumors and deliver heated chemotherapy directly to the abdomen.
  2. Chemotherapy: Combination chemotherapy regimens involving cytotoxic drugs are commonly used in appendiceal cancer treatment. The choice of chemotherapy drugs and duration of treatment depend on the tumor characteristics and the patient’s overall health.
  3. Radiation Therapy: Radiation therapy may be recommended before or after surgery to target residual tumors and reduce the risk of recurrence. External beam radiation therapy and brachytherapy techniques are employed to deliver precise radiation doses to the affected area.
  4. Targeted Therapy: Targeted therapies focus on specific molecular markers or pathways involved in the development and growth of appendiceal cancer. These therapies aim to inhibit cancer cell proliferation and promote tumor regression with minimal impact on healthy cells.

Market Key Trends

  1. Personalized Medicine: The shift towards personalized medicine approaches in appendiceal cancer treatment, such as targeted therapies and precision diagnostics, enables tailored treatment plans based on individual patient characteristics.
  2. Minimally Invasive Surgery: The increasing preference for minimally invasive surgical techniques, such as laparoscopic and robotic-assisted surgeries, reduces postoperative complications, promotes faster recovery, and improves patient outcomes.
  3. Immunotherapy Advancements: Immunotherapy, including immune checkpoint inhibitors and adoptive cell therapies, is gaining attention in the treatment of various cancers. Ongoing research aims to explore the potential of immunotherapy in appendiceal cancer treatment.
  4. Biomarker Research: Efforts to identify specific biomarkers associated with appendiceal cancer subtypes contribute to improved diagnosis, prognosis, and targeted therapy selection. Biomarker-based approaches offer potential for personalized treatment regimens.
